## Deployment: Hot-Reload Setup

Quick note for the sync: Fernbrook now hot-reloads config without a restart, so no more 2 a.m. bounce windows. The watcher picks up changes within about five seconds and validates them before swapping — bad configs get rejected and logged, old config stays live. Rollbacks are just a matter of re-applying the previous file. To turn this on in staging, make sure the service starts with these values.

service settings:
oliath:
  log_level: debug
  metrics_host: metrics.oliath.zemvarsys.internal
  pool_size: 8

### Fix: query planner regression in Larchpoint 3.8.2

Reverted the join-reordering heuristic introduced in 3.8.0, which caused nested-loop plans on correlated subqueries and up to 40x latency on analytics workloads. Added planner regression tests covering the affected query shapes. Reviewers should verify the cost-model diff carefully. Questions on the revert go to the committing engineer.

account owner for tahof-haweg: Wenion Quenath

Ticket: Consent banner config drift. Heads up for whoever inherits this — the Pebbleworth consent banner rollout left us with three slightly different configs across regions. Someone hotfixed the Valmere region during the launch crunch and never backported it, so banner delays and region toggles don't match anywhere. Symptoms: the banner fires twice in some locales and not at all in others. Please reconcile against the rollout plan before the next release. The intended canonical configuration values are listed below.

config for tagaf-bawif:
[norok]
host = norok.ordinworks.local
user = norok_svc
database = norok_prod